Output 28f10e77d3dda4250c4f16032d51e76ecbcc36dde00d0bd0f297df231d4bf9b7:3

value
435178
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8133f635b370855836496ed04527d5854bd9f064 OP_EQUAL
address
3DUBLf1BLyASuDV65nZ2JDQxRTvfpVsGCo
transaction
28f10e77d3dda4250c4f16032d51e76ecbcc36dde00d0bd0f297df231d4bf9b7
confirmations
207439
spent
true